This individual will be responsible for accurately locating and marking cables, pipes, and other conduits that carry utilities underground. The locators’ efforts protect underground utilities from damage during projects that involve excavation.

Your Responsibilities as a Project Team Locator:

  • Respond to locate requests within legal time limit – this includes routine and project locates as well as supporting unlocatable requests as needed
  • Mark found utilities using proper coloring system (APWA marking standards)
  • Read and interpret full plan sets to identify the size and type of underground utility. Compare as-builts, GIS, and historical records to identify conflicts
  • Coordinate with multiple crews, subcontractors and inspectors to locate in phases so work can be continuously in motion
  • Able to execute complex signal work, troubleshooting, and differentiating between parallel utilities
  • Accurate documentation of utility conflicts and anomalies
  • Complete required paperwork and logs for locates and line crossings/excavations
  • Work safely by adhering to LSC and client guidelines and procedures
  • Communicate work scopes and responsibilities amongst project specific field-based teams
  • Complete and maintain operator qualifications (OQs)
  • Operate and use electronic locating equipment
  • Gather data, prepare records and report in a timely manner
  • Perform daily safety meetings and submit daily report documentations
  • Generate and gather equipment for kickoffs of projects
  • Ensure your work is utilized with respect to company goals
  • Document and report any incidents, near misses, and opportunities for improvement
  • Work in compliance with all technical procedures and guidelines
  • Be available for on‑call rotation
